Listing broker remarks

Set back from the street near the Easton line, ample room both inside and out of this beautifully kept home makes it a perfect house for entertaining and offers plenty of flexibility! Large kitchen (granite/island/stainless app's) with plenty of storage and prep space and an open floor plan makes sure you can be part of family activities wherever they're happening. The spacious dining room with sliders leads to an oversized two-level deck and fenced rear yard. A cozy living room, office/BR and full bath complete the 1st floor. Upstairs, two enormous front-to-back bedrooms (one with 11'x5' walk-in) bookend the second floor, with a good-sized third BR and a full bath (w oversized shower) between. 1st fl laundry, partially finished basement w/ workshop and a sizable front yard with flower beds & mulched spaces complete the picture. Central air, car charger hook-up. Located near the North Easton shopping area and just off Rte. 24, you'll be just minutes from everything you need. Must see!— Gibson Sotheby's International Realty

National Historic Landmark

Federally designated as nationally significant — the highest U.S. historic recognition. Section 106 review applies to federal undertakings affecting the property.

National Register

Listed on the National Register of Historic Places. Owners may qualify for the 20% federal Historic Rehabilitation Tax Credit on certified rehabilitation work.

State Register

Listed on the Massachusetts State Register of Historic Places.

Local Historic District

Inside a Local Historic District. Exterior changes visible from a public way require approval from the local historic district commission.

Local Landmark

Individually designated by the town as a local landmark. Exterior alterations require commission approval.

MACRIS Inventory

Documented in MACRIS, the state historic inventory. Informational only — no regulatory constraints.

Article 85 (Boston)

Subject to Boston Article 85 demolition-delay review, which can pause demolition of buildings 50+ years old for up to 90 days.

Ch. 91 Waterways License

An active MassDEP permit for a dock, pier, seawall, or other structure on or over a Massachusetts waterway. Many older licenses are not digitized; this record is provided for reference only.

Massachusetts Great Pond

A Great Pond under M.G.L. Ch. 91 — the Commonwealth retains public rights to fish and navigate these state-designated waters. Private docks and other waterfront structures require a Waterways License from MassDEP.
